"Microflora" Example Sentences

1. The human body is host to a variety of microflora that aid in digestion.
2. A healthy oral microflora is essential for maintaining dental health.
3. Changes in the microflora can lead to infections and illnesses.
4. Antibiotics can disrupt the natural balance of the gut microflora.
5. Probiotics can help restore the balance of microflora in the gut.
6. The composition of vaginal microflora can affect women's reproductive health.
7. Understanding the role of skin microflora is important in treating skin infections.
8. The microflora in the soil is vital for plant growth and nutrient cycling.
9. The deep sea is an ecosystem rich in unique microflora and fauna.
10. Microflora in the ocean play a crucial role in the global carbon cycle.
11. The gut microflora of insects and animals affect their nutrition and metabolism.
12. Microflora on the surface of fruits can cause spoilage and foodborne illness.
13. The effectiveness of wastewater treatment relies on the microflora in the treatment process.
14. The presence of microflora in oil reservoirs can affect oil recovery processes.
15. The diversity of microflora in habitats is a fascinating area of microbial ecology research.
16. Microflora on the skin can also provide protection against harmful pathogens.
17. The microbiome, which includes microflora, is closely linked to human health and disease.
18. The impact of climate change on microbiomes, including microflora, is an area of active research.
19. Natural products derived from microflora can have therapeutic properties.
20. A balanced diet is important for maintaining a healthy gut microflora.
21. The composition of microflora in wastewater can affect the quality of the treated water.
22. The microflora in the gut of animals raised on concentrated animal feeding operations can be affected by antibiotics.
23. Changes in the diet of Indigenous peoples can affect the diversity of their gut microflora.
24. The gut-renal axis is an emerging area of research that studies the interaction of gut microflora and the kidneys.
25. The gut-brain axis is another area of research investigating the relationship between gut microflora and mental health.
26. The microflora in the mouth can impact dental implant success rates.
27. Coral reefs harbor diverse microflora that play important roles in the coral ecosystem.
28. The interaction of microflora with the immune system is an active area of immunology research.
29. A healthy microflora in the body can improve overall well-being and reduce the risk of infections.
30. A better understanding of the diversity and function of microflora can lead to the development of new therapies and treatments.
